hosts/carmel: reconfigure the host as a router
I'm not using it as a desktop, and the current router is getting old and will likely fail in the near future. It's also a debian machine configured manually, so let's reconfigure carmel as our new router. There are three NICs in the host: 2 are 10Gb and one is 1Gb. The 1Gb will be used as the upstream interface, and one of the 10Gb will be for the LAN. There are 2 VLANs to configure: one for IoT devices and one for guest.
